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technician will arrive at your home and assess the damage. They’ll identify the source of the water, take note of any safety hazards, and develop a plan to remove the water and dry your kitchen. This step typically takes 30-60 minutes.

Step 2: Water Removal

Our technician will use specialized equipment, such as wet vacuums and pumps, to remove the standing water from your kitchen. This step typically takes 1-2 hours, depending on the amount of water present.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been removed, our technician will use specialized equipment, such as dehumidifiers and air movers, to dry your kitchen. This step typically takes 24-48 hours, depending on the humidity levels and the size of the affected area.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ection

After the drying process is complete, our technician will clean and disinfect your kitchen to prevent the growth of mold and mildew. This step typically takes 1-2 hours.

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ction

Once the cleaning and disinfection process is complete, our technician will work with you to restore and reconstruct your kitchen to its former glory. This step typically takes 1-3 days, depending on the extent of the damage and the materials needed.

Kitchen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ak in the sink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ained leaks.
Standing water in the kitchen due to a burst pipe No Yes Standing water needs professional equipment and expertise to remove safely and efficiently.
Water damage to a small area of flooring Yes No DIY is fine for small, contained water damage to flooring.
Water damage to the entire kitchen due to a flood No Yes Water damage to an entire kitchen needs professional equipment and expertise to remove safely and efficiently.
Musty odors in the kitchen No Yes Musty odors can be a sign of mold growth, which needs professional removal and remediation.
Warped or buckled flooring No Yes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age, which needs professional removal and remediation.

Q: How do I prevent kitchen water damage in the future?

A: Preventing kitchen water damage needs regular maintenance and inspections. Check your pipes and appliances regularly for signs of wear and tear, and address any issues quickly. You can also consider installing a water leak detection system to alert you to any potential problems.
